Indoor Air Quality Testing Services

Indoor air quality testing involves assessing the levels of pollutants, allergens, and other airborne substances within a property. This service typically includes collecting air samples from various areas of a building and analyzing them to identify potential health hazards. Testing can detect contaminants such as mold spores, volatile organic compounds (VOCs), dust, pet dander, and chemical fumes that may not be visible but can impact the health and comfort of occupants. By pinpointing specific pollutants, property owners can better understand the air they breathe and take informed steps to improve indoor environments.

This service helps address common problems related to poor indoor air quality, such as allergies, respiratory issues, and unexplained odors. It is especially useful for identifying hidden sources of contamination that may be contributing to health symptoms or discomfort. Indoor air quality testing can also reveal issues related to moisture problems and mold growth, which are often linked to ventilation deficiencies or water leaks. Detecting these issues early allows for targeted remediation, potentially preventing more serious health concerns and property damage down the line.

Various types of properties utilize indoor air quality testing services, including residential homes, commercial buildings, schools, and healthcare facilities. Homes with recent water damage, renovations, or ongoing mold concerns often benefit from testing to ensure the environment is safe for occupants. Commercial properties such as offices, retail spaces, and restaurants may also require testing to maintain a healthy workspace and comply with health standards. Additionally, property managers and landlords frequently seek testing services to monitor air quality and address tenant concerns proactively.

The overview below groups typical Indoor Air Quality Testing proj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Green Valley, AZ.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Initial Testing Costs - Indoor air quality testing typically ranges from $200 to $600 for basic assessments. This includes sampling for common pollutants like dust, mold, and allergens. Prices may vary based on the complexity of the testing required.

Advanced Testing Services - More comprehensive testing, such as mold or chemical analysis, can cost between $500 and $1,500. These services often involve laboratory analysis and detailed reports to identify specific contaminants.

Sampling Equipment Fees - Some providers charge additional fees for specialized sampling equipment or on-site testing. Expect costs around $100 to $300 for equipment rental or usage during the assessment.

Follow-up Testing Costs - Post-remediation testing to confirm air quality improvements generally ranges from $200 to $700. This ensures that pollutants have been effectively reduced and indoor air quality standards are met.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is indoor air quality testing? Indoor air quality testing involves assessing the air inside a building to identify pollutants, allergens, and other airborne contaminants that may affect health and comfort.

Why should I consider indoor air quality testing? Testing can help detect hidden issues such as mold, dust, or chemical fumes, enabling appropriate measures to improve air quality and indoor environment.

How is indoor air quality testing conducted? Local service providers typically use specialized equipment to collect air samples, which are then analyzed to identify potential pollutants and their levels.

How often should indoor air quality testing be performed? The frequency depends on factors like recent renovations, known issues, or health concerns, but consulting with a local expert can help determine an appropriate schedule.

What are common pollutants detected during testing? Common pollutants include mold spores, dust particles, volatile organic compounds (VOCs), and airborne chemicals from household products.
